Old Bent Tree-Work In Progress (WIP)

*Someone* suggested to me that I post a Work-In-Progress of my Old Bent Tree illustration. So, here we are… :)

Keep in mind that I am always refining my own processes, so this is merely *one* way to do things. Also, for an ideal WIP series, there would probably be at least one step between the line drawing and this.

On this particular illustration, I am working solely in Photoshop CS3. At this stage, I have scanned in my line drawing, and done minimal cleanup on it. I may clean up the line in a much later stage, especially where the scan wasn’t the best. The line drawing is on a top layer in this case set to Multiply ( I am liking the quality of the line drawing in this case, so I am planning on keeping it rather than painting over it).

I picked a nice earthy tone for the background to start with and have painted in flat areas of color where I think I will be working in varying detail (this can always change). I am a bit of a layer fiend so I tend to keep these areas in separate layers at first. As I build the color and detail I will combine layers and work them together.

Because I was itching to develop the old tree guy (and to convince Diane I had something specific in mind for the color version), I have been developing the bark and ground texture detail. I have been doing all the bark by hand with a chalk brush in PS building the various layers of color. For the ground debris, I created a PS brush that looked like some dead leaves, sticks n such and varied the layers of color and size. I will be developing this more.

I am ready to start messing with the background now (I may mess with the rocks in front a bit too).
